Yatton Train Station is equipped with a variety of facilities to make your travel experience smooth and enjoyable. Ticket purchases are convenient, whether over the counter or via easy-to-use machines, which are also accessible for users with disabilities. For those holding smartcards, the presence of validators simplifies your journey.
Attention to accessibility is evident with step-free access, ramps, and available wheelchairs. Although the station lacks accessible toilets, there are waiting rooms integrated with the station's café on Platform 1 to provide comfort while you wait for your train. CCTV coverage ensures safety on both principal platforms.
Need a quick bite or a caffeine fix? Head over to the station’s coffee shop, which offers a welcoming ambiance. Although there are no dedicated luggage storage or currency exchange services, basic needs are well-catered for with payphones and a seating area for relaxation.
Travelers will find a range of convenient onward travel options from Yatton Station. Although taxis are not directly available at the station, you can find a nearby taxi rank on Station Road. For bus connections, downloadable resources are available to help plan your subsequent steps beyond your rail journey.
Wondering about cycling? Yatton caters to eco-conscious commuters with sheltered bicycle stands and even a bicycle rental service opposite Platform 1, perfect for exploring the surrounding countryside.

Hornsey station provides several essential facilities to make your journey as comfortable as possible. The station is equipped with a ticket office, open from 7:00 to 13:25 on weekdays, and ticket machines to purchase or collect your tickets, including those bought online. Accessibility is a priority, as all Great Northern ticket machines accommodate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Although the station's layout presents some limitations, with no step-free access, wheelchair providers are on hand to assist you.
While Hornsey station lacks some conveniences such as toilets and refreshment facilities, it compensates with excellent customer service. There are help points, CCTV for safety, and staff ready to assist from the bridge outside the ticket office if you need any help during your visit. For comprehensive travel support including assisted travel options, their knowledgeable staff is always ready to help on-demand or through pre-booking assistance.
Although facilities at the station are somewhat basic, onward travel is well-supported. Rail replacement services are in place, ensuring seamless connections, and details are available upon request. Planning your next step is made easy with bus services directly accessible through the 'Onward Travel Information Map'. This station efficiently connects with local bus services, enhancing your journey flexibility when travelling around London.
